Solution for 3+b=18+6b equation:


Simplifying
3 + b = 18 + 6b

Solving
3 + b = 18 + 6b

Solving for variable 'b'.

Move all terms containing b to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-6b' to each side of the equation.
3 + b + -6b = 18 + 6b + -6b

Combine like terms: b + -6b = -5b
3 + -5b = 18 + 6b + -6b

Combine like terms: 6b + -6b = 0
3 + -5b = 18 + 0
3 + -5b = 18

Add '-3' to each side of the equation.
3 + -3 + -5b = 18 + -3

Combine like terms: 3 + -3 = 0
0 + -5b = 18 + -3
-5b = 18 + -3

Combine like terms: 18 + -3 = 15
-5b = 15

Divide each side by '-5'.
b = -3

Simplifying
b = -3
